Chong Woo Kim
Overview
Biography
Chong Woo Kim is an analyst at RAND Europe, working primarily with the Choice Modelling and Valuation team. His main research areas are in discrete choice modelling and stated preference research. He has contributed to the development of models from stated preference surveys in the transport, communications, health and utilities sectors. He is also a highly experienced programmer.
Prior to joining RAND, he worked as Java Application Developer for an IT company based in Cambridgeshire, England. He then moved to Samsung Semiconductors' R&D centre in Kiheung, South Korea, as senior TCAD (Technology Computer Aided Design) engineer, where he specialized in enhancing the performance of DRAM memory chips. Kim has a Ph.D. in mathematical physics from Imperial College of Science, Technology, and Medicine.
